Transaction 17f52614b9530d37ebb3b76ea5e53f9c868340d785b809950fe52c219e6a1054
1 Input
1 Output
-
17f52614b9530d37ebb3b76ea5e53f9c868340d785b809950fe52c219e6a1054:0
- value
- 161569
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4679f8e18349535c14c4887cd44fa83d8407c514 OP_EQUAL
- address
- 387fLkMW5nQVMwf3mBJHPFPBBbSFh3bWg1